History of Interventional Radiology: Key Milestones

Interventional radiology started many years ago. Early breakthroughs set the stage for its growth. The 1960s saw the start of angiography, which lets us see blood vessels.

Then, catheter-based treatments came along. This was a big step forward.

In 1974, Andreas Gruentzig did the first percutaneous transluminal angioplasty (PTA). It showed how well minimally invasive methods could work for vascular diseases.

Expanding Clinical Applications in Cardiovascular and Interventional Radiology

Interventional radiology is growing, bringing new solutions for heart diseases and cancer. Medical technology keeps advancing, making IR’s uses more varied.

Cardiovascular Interventions

Cardiovascular interventions are a big part of IR’s growth. Angioplasty, stenting, and embolization are now common. They offer less invasive options than surgery, improving patient care and recovery times.

IR is also making strides in treating PAD and aneurysms. It helps restore blood flow and prevent rupture. Thanks to better imaging and devices, these procedures are getting more precise and effective.

Oncological Applications

Oncology is another fast-growing area for IR. Chemoembolization, radioembolization, and ablation target tumors with great accuracy. These methods can be used alone or with other treatments, giving new hope to cancer patients.

IR also plays a key role in diagnosing and monitoring cancer. Biopsy and fiducial marker placement help guide treatment and check how well it’s working.

Emerging Treatment Areas

IR is exploring new areas beyond heart and cancer treatments. It’s being used for pain management, treating uterine fibroids, and managing varicose veins. IR’s flexibility allows it to meet new healthcare needs.

Challenges and Barriers to IR Growth

Interventional radiology is growing, but it faces many challenges. Despite its progress, IR growth is hindered by several barriers.

Pressures from Competing Specialties

IR is under pressure from other medical fields. As IR expands, it enters areas usually handled by others. This can lead to conflicts.

IR and other specialties, like vascular surgery and cardiology, often compete. They both deal with vascular diseases, causing a struggle for dominance.

Economic and Reimbursement Challenges

Reimbursement and economics are big hurdles for IR. Some question the cost-effectiveness of IR procedures compared to surgery.

IR’s fast-changing technology makes it hard for reimbursement to keep up. This can delay coverage for new procedures.

Technological and Implementation Hurdles

IR also faces tech and implementation challenges. Adopting new tech, like AI and robotics, requires a lot of investment and training.

Cost, availability, and training needs can slow down adoption. It’s key for IR practitioners to be well-trained in using these technologies.
